The ADA4932-2YCPZ is the next-generation product of the AD8132, offering higher performance, lower noise, and reduced power consumption. It is ideal for use as a single-ended-to-differential or differential-to-differential amplifier for driving high-performance ADCs. Users can adjust the output common-mode voltage using the internal common-mode feedback loop to match the ADA4932-2YCPZ output with the ADC input. The internal feedback loop also provides excellent output balance and suppresses even-order harmonic distortion products.
For the ADA4932-2YCPZ, a simple external feedback network consisting of four resistors can be used to easily configure the differential gain, with the feedback network determining the amplifier's closed-loop gain.
The ADA4932-2YCPZ is manufactured using ADI's proprietary silicon-germanium (SiGe) complementary bipolar process, enabling low distortion, low noise levels, and low power consumption.
Low offset and excellent dynamic performance make the ADA4932-2YCPZ particularly suitable for various data acquisition and signal processing applications.
The ADA4932-2YCPZ is packaged in a 24-pin LFCSP. The pin layout is optimized to facilitate printed circuit board (PCB) layout and routing while minimizing distortion. The ADA4932-2YCPZ is rated for operation over a temperature range of −40°C to +105°C. The device's supply voltage range is +3 V to ±5 V.
ADA4932-2YCPZ Applications
ADC driver
Single-ended to differential converter
Intermediate frequency and baseband gain modules
Differential buffer
Line driver
ADA4932-2YCPZ Features
High performance, low power consumption
High speed
-3 dB bandwidth: 560 MHz (G = 1)
0.1 dB gain flatness: 300 MHz
Slew rate: 2800 V/μs (25% to 75%)
0.1% settling time: 9 ns
Low power consumption: 9.6 mA per amplifier
Low harmonic distortion
SFDR: 100 dB (10 MHz)
SFDR: 90 dB (20 MHz)
Low input voltage noise: 3.6 nV/√Hz
Input offset voltage: ±0.5 mV (typical)
External adjustable gain
Gain less than 1 can be used
Differential-to-differential or single-ended-to-differential operation
Adjustable output common-mode voltage
Input common-mode range shifted down by 1 VBE
Wide power supply voltage range: +3 V to ±5 V
